Description
The Event Tickets with Ticket Scanner pl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ting in versions up to, and including, 1.5.4 via the 'data[codes]' parameter saved through the 'sasoEventtickets_executeAdminSettings' AJAX action, due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with minimal permissions such as a subscriber,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page.
